As a Senior Tax accountant at AvePoint, Inc. you will be a fully engaged team member on various tax projects, including US federal taxes (provision and final tax return calculations), US state taxes (income, franchise, sales and use, property taxes and state tax controversy), and some payroll items.
Provision work will include assistance with quarterly and year-end tax provision processes, i.e.,
- Preparing quarterly and year-end reporting packages including tax expense, current provision, deferred rollforward and tax disclosures; and
- Reconcile separate company tax accounts and prepare tax entries as needed.
Other US Tax Work will include:
- Preparing tax workpapers for the federal and state compliance; including state apportionment,
- Reviewing state sales tax returns; and helping track nexus issues
- Assistance with state notices
- Preparing property tax returns
- Preparing 1099s
You will continue to deepen your tax technical skills; through detailed tax research and you will develop leadership skills via creative problem solving.
This is a new staff position to support US federal and state income tax provision and compliance. The Senior Tax accountant will work with transaction accounting teams and service providers to prepare tax filings and perform account reconciliations. The Senior Tax accountant will be a key driver of tax process automation and efficiency projects.
Day to Day Responsibilities will also include:
Coordinating subsidiary and consolidated tax data with in-house accounting team and outside advisors
Assisting with various tax consulting projects including research and writing projects related to tax planning, restructuring, due diligence, audit defense, and accounting for income taxes.
Performing detailed review of estimated payment and withholding calculations and related filings
Answering US state tax notices
Qualifications Required:
5-7 years' experience in US and International income tax (IAS 12 and/or ASC 740 a plus)
Preparation and review experience of US federal tax return and state income and franchise tax returns
Experience with tax planning, tax research, and tax analysis (forecasting a plus)
Bachelor's degree in accounting, finance, or related field
CPA certification if qualified to sit for the CPA; Chartered Accountant certification (or in the process of obtaining)
Excellent English research and writing skills
Excellent English presentation and communications skills
Previous Big 4 or large CPA firm experience
Advanced degree such as Masters of Tax a plus
